There are some mats that have a crease where the truck floor folds so that you can access the sub-trunk easily despite having a trunk mat. I had a mat without the crease and it was fine/easy accessing the sub-trunk so long as there was nothing in the trunk itself (weight it down)

Just wanted to follow up since I took delivery of my car this past weekend and was able to try out the mats.

Very happy with them so far. Some people reported a crease on the passenger side but mine were completely fine. The rear mat did come folded in the box but after laying it out flat in the sun, it's all gone. My only issue with them is that they seem to get dirty pretty easily (downside of any mat being dark in colour, I suppose).
